The manufacturing sphere has been revolutionized by the introduction of 3D printing, or additive manufacturing, technology. Complex and intricate objects can now be realized in a fraction of the time with this advanced system. In addition, design parameters have altered substantially—things that were once inconceivable are now achievable. Therefore, we can thank 3D printing for driving change and progress in the manufacturing industry.

When it comes to technology, 3D printing is the latest and greatest. Put simply, a 3D printer creates objects from multiple materials such as plastic, metal, and ceramics – all with the help of digital guidance. With this type of additive manufacturing, the directions found in the digital file are carefully followed to piece together the object layer by layer.

Wave goodbye to the archaic days of mass producing objects needing large setups – 3D printing presents a revolutionary alternative that allows manufacturers to create objects on-demand. With this efficient new method, customized products can be tailored to the needs of each consumer; no more compromising due to large setup costs. Now that 3D printing is here, the autonomous production of objects is within reach.

By taking advantage of 3D printing technology, the medical sector has seen remarkable development. It has been possible to make surgical implements, implants, and prosthetics that fit particular patients’ needs thanks to the exactness and accuracy of 3D printers. Not only has this enabled enhanced results for patients, but also it has lowered manufacturing costs and improved productivity.

The automotive industry is leveraging the benefits of 3D printing technology to craft components that are light, resilient, and hard-wearing. Rather than relying on the conventional mold creation technique, which can be laborious and costly, 3D printing dramatically decreases production times and finance expenditure by providing parts in a matter of hours.

3D printing has opened up a plethora of possibilities for the aerospace industry, from more streamlined parts for aircrafts and spacecrafts that can optimise fuel economy to the ability to produce intricate components previously made impossible by traditional manufacturing techniques. Not only does this offer a cost-effective solution, but it provides a viable means for greater efficiency in the industry.

Finally, 3D printing technology has revolutionized the manufacturing industry in an unprecedented way. It has enabled the production of intricate and complex designs without difficulty, minimized the overhead costs and delivery times, and offered unprecedented levels of flexibility. As the technology advances further, there is no doubt that we will be gifted with additional dynamic innovations in the manufacturing sector.
